Output c89674ed13d90256178ca1bfc33728db6a7881db733503c307846247566a694d:2

value
30581554
script pubkey
OP_HASH160 OP_PUSHBYTES_20 91a9878bf123b4ec4dfb4e40374a36e3a493d983 OP_EQUAL
address
MMBMJMrL6QyrWMNyQJWkyLPrBe6sZJnRzq
transaction
c89674ed13d90256178ca1bfc33728db6a7881db733503c307846247566a694d
spent
true